Graduation Rate

The following chart shows the graduation rate of University of Arkansas Hope-Texarkana students who enrolled in 2018 and after. The stat covers all undergraduates registered as full-time students to study a 4-year bachelor's degree program for the first time.

The breakdown shows the graduation rate by race/ethnicity of US students. All international students are represented under one group.

As of August 31, 2021, the average graduation rate of University of Arkansas Hope-Texarkana students is 43.0%. Female students graduated at a rate of 38.8%, whereas male students graduated at a rate of 48.0%.

43.0%

  • asian 100.0% 2 students
  • African American 29.7% 19 students
  • white 44.2% 53 students
  • hispanic 70.8% 17 students

Drop Out

University of Arkansas Hope-Texarkana has an overall drop-out rate of 51.4% as of August 31, 2021. The dropout rate of male students and female students is 45.9% and 56.0% respectively.

Below is a breakdown of the dropout rate of US students by race/ethnicity and international students.

51.4%

  • African American 62.5% 40 students
  • white 51.7% 62 students
  • hispanic 20.8% 5 students
  • Mixed Race 100.0% 3 students
